The Use of Data on Cholinesterase Inhibition for Risk Assessments of Organophosphorous and Carbamate Pesticides

This revised science policy emphasizes the weighing of all relevant evidence when selecting endpoints for the hazard assessment of anticholinesterase pesticides. This "weight-of-the-evidence" review, conducted on a case-by-case, chemical-by-chemical basis, is accomplished by performing an integrative analysis after assessing all the individual lines of evidence (including all available data on cholinesterase inhibition in all compartments -- central nervous system, peripheral nervous system, red blood cells, and plasma -- as well as data on clinical signs, symptoms and other physiological or behavioral effects).
